The Benefits of Open Educational Resources for University Students

As university students, the costs of obtaining an education can add up quickly. From tuition fees to textbooks, the expenses can be overwhelming. However, with the rise of open educational resources (OER), students now have access to a wide range of academic resources and digital materials that are both cost-effective and easily accessible.

Open educational resources refer to freely available content that can be used for teaching, learning, and research. These resources are typically licensed in such a way that allows for their reuse, modification, and sharing without any cost. This means that university students can conveniently access textbooks, lecture notes, videos, and other educational materials without having to spend a fortune.

One of the key benefits of OER for university students is the significant cost savings. Traditional textbooks can be extremely expensive, with some titles costing over a hundred dollars. By utilizing open educational resources, students can access the same information for free or at a fraction of the cost. This can help alleviate some of the financial burdens that come with pursuing higher education.

In addition to being cost-effective, OER provides university students with a wealth of resources that can enhance their learning experience. These materials cover a wide range of subject areas and are often created by experts in the field. Whether students are looking for supplemental reading materials, practice problems, or interactive simulations, there is likely an OER available to meet their needs.

Furthermore, open educational resources are easily accessible to students from anywhere in the world. This accessibility is especially beneficial for students who may not have access to physical libraries or who are learning remotely. With just a few clicks, students can access a vast repository of knowledge that can support their academic endeavors.

Another advantage of OER is the ability for students to customize and adapt the materials to suit their learning preferences. Whether it’s highlighting key points in a textbook, creating flashcards from lecture notes, or collaborating with peers on a study guide, OER allows students to engage with the content in a way that works best for them. This level of personalization can lead to a deeper understanding of the material and improved academic performance.

It’s important to note that while OER offer numerous benefits for university students, it’s essential to evaluate the quality and credibility of the resources. With the abundance of information available online, students should take the time to review the source of the materials and ensure that they align with their academic standards.
